About

Waymo, the autonomous vehicle company owned by Alphabet, has conducted its third round of layoffs this year in October 2023, affecting a small, unspecified number of employees as part of an internal reorganization. The company, which operates in the robotaxi industry and had approximately 2,500 employees at the start of the year, previously cut over 200 jobs in two earlier rounds in 2023. These reductions come despite Waymo's recent expansion in San Francisco, authorized by state regulators, and occur within Alphabet's "Other Bets" division, which reported significant losses last quarter. The layoffs reflect ongoing adjustments in the competitive and capital-intensive autonomous vehicle sector.
